BuCor targets to inoculate half of PDL population in 2 weeks

The Bureau of Corrections (BuCor) wants to vaccinate at least 50% of persons deprived of liberty (PDLs) across prison camps in a span of two weeks.

In a Laging Handa public briefing on Tuesday (Aug. 31), BuCor Deputy Director General Assistant Secretary Gabriel Chaclag said that vaccination for both PDLs and jail officers are ongoing. 

“As of now, very active po… in about two weeks ay gusto natin po na lahat ng almost 50% sana ng PDL ay mabigyan na rin ng first dose,” Chaclag said.

According to Chaclag, 97% of PDLs at the Correctional Institution for Women in Mandaluyong are COVID-19-vaccinated, as well as 80% of the PDLs at the New Bilibid Prison in Muntinlupa.

Currently, the BuCor is in coordination with the Department of Health and the Inter-Agency Task Force Against COVID-19 for sourcing of vaccines.

As of Tuesday (Aug. 31), there are 33 active COVID-19 cases among over 48,000 PDLs nationwide. – Report from PTV News / CF -rir
